Why the Mini NYT Crossword is a Fan Favorite

The Mini’s appeal lies in its brevity and accessibility. Unlike the standard 15×15 crossword, it takes just minutes to complete, making it perfect for busy schedules. However, its small grid doesn’t mean easy clues. The puzzle often features wordplay, abbreviations, and pop culture references that keep solvers on their toes.

2. Leverage Cross-Referencing

Fill in overlapping answers first. If 1-Across and 1-Down share a letter, solving one helps crack the other.

FAQs About Mini NYT Crossword Answers

Q: Are Mini Crossword answers the same as the daily NYT Crossword?
A: No—the Mini is a separate puzzle with unique clues and answers.

Q: What time do Mini Crossword answers reset?
A: New puzzles drop at 10 PM ET daily.
